About Jorge Masvidal
Jorge Masvidal is a professional mixed martial artist who has made a name for himself in the welterweight division of the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C). With a career spanning over a decade, Masvidal is renowned for his striking prowess and versatility in the octagon, boasting notable victories against elite fighters such as Nate Diaz and Ben Askren. He captured the public's imagination with his record-setting knockout of Askren in just five seconds at UFC 239, showcasing his explosive fighting style and keen tactical acumen. Beyond his athletic achievements, Masvidal's charismatic personality and candid interviews add to his intrigue, making him a captivating figure both inside and outside the cage. With a relentless drive and a commitment to his craft, he continues to be a formidable force in the world of mixed martial arts.
